Bank of New York Mellon Corp lifted its holdings in Hilltop Holdings Inc. (NYSE:HTH – Free Report) by 2.1% during the second qu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 793,868 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after acquiring an additional 16,426 shares during the quarter. Bank of New York Mellon Corp owned 1.22% of Hilltop worth $24,832,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Hilltop Stock Performance
HTH stock opened at $32.20 on Thursday. The firm has a market cap of $2.10 billion, a PE ratio of 18.83 and a beta of 1.12. The firm’s fifty day moving average is $32.03 and its 200 day moving average is $31.04. Hilltop Holdings Inc. has a one year low of $26.78 and a one year high of $35.66.
Hilltop (NYSE:HTH –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 25th. The financial services provider reported $0.31 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.26 by $0.05. The business had revenue of $297.00 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$283.22 million. Hilltop had a net margin of 7.10% and a return on equity of 5.30%. The company’s revenue was down 3.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m posted $0.28 earnings per share. Research analysts predict that Hilltop Holdings Inc. will post 1.36 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Hilltop Dividend Announcement
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, August 30th. Shareholders of record on Friday, August 16th were issued a $0.17 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, August 16th. This represents a $0.68 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 2.11%. Hilltop’s payout ratio is currently 39.77%.
Hilltop Company Profile
Hilltop Holdings Inc provides business and consumer banking services. It operates through three segments: Banking, Broker-Dealer, and Mortgage Origination. The Banking segment offers savings, checking, interest-bearing checking, and money market accounts; certificates of deposit; lines and letters of credit, home improvement and equity loans, loans for purchasing and carrying securities, term, agricultural and commercial real estate, equipment loans, and other lending products; and mortgage, commercial and industrial loans, and term and construction finance.
